In this episode of The Most Brutal Empires, Lucas and Luna explore how Attila the Hun built a terror-driven tribute empire without conquering territory. They discuss the Huns' nomadic warfare, their extraction of gold from the Eastern Roman Empire, the siege of Naissus, and the brutal tactics that forced Emperors Theodosius II and Marcian to pay. They also examine Attila's assassination plot, his death, and the collapse of his empire. How did a non-sedentary force extract billions in modern wealth?
